John Deere Models Covered & Key Technical Specifications

Models: John Deere JD310 Loader Backhoe
Sub-models / Variants: 9405 Backhoe, 9500 Backhoe
Build Years: 1971–1977
Technical Data:

  • Engine displacement: 164 cubic inches
  • Number of cylinders: 3
  • Flywheel horsepower (net): 50 HP (at 2500 rpm)
  • Fuel type: Gasoline or Diesel
  • Transmission: Collar-shift with hydraulic reverser (8 speeds forward, 4 rearward)
  • Fuel tank capacity: 19-1/2 gallons
  • Engine crankcase capacity (with filter): 7 quarts (early units), 9 quarts (later units)
  • Transmission-hydraulic reservoir capacity: 20-1/2 gallons
  • Cooling system capacity: 12 quarts
  • Cylinder head bolt torque: 95 ft-lbs (in sequence)

Engine and Torque Reference Data

Specifications are organized for quick lookup during mechanical work, covering tolerances for liners, pistons, camshafts, and main bearings. Cylinder head bolt torque is documented at 95 ft-lbs in a specific tightening sequence. Rear axle retaining cap screws are specified at 55 ft-lbs, while engine-to-clutch housing bolts require 250 ft-lbs. Intake valve clearance for both gasoline and diesel engines is listed at 0.014 inches in the basic engine specification table. The cooling system capacity for the JD310 is documented at 12 quarts.
